The popularity of social media makes it nearly impossible to do business without cultivating a brand presence on big name platforms. As of January 2016, there were about 2.3 billion global social media users.

This shows an increase in social media use of more than 10 percent since January 2015. In response, are businesses prioritizing social media in their digital marketing strategies?

A new study on the state of social media marketing in 2016 reveals that enterprise companies in the United States take their social media efforts seriously.

Nearly 80 percent say social media is more important than other digital marketing strategies, like search engine optimization (SEO), content creation, email, paid advertising, mobile apps, and a website, according to Clutch, a business-to-business (B2B) research firm.

How are enterprise companies using social media? What benefits does it provide?

Social Media Channels Companies Use The Most

Effective social media marketing demands developing a strategy that is unique to your goals. One of the most important aspects of this strategy is social media channel placement.

Choosing the social media channels that are best for your business depends on a number of factors.

Facebook, Twitter, and YouTube are the top three most popular social media channels for medium-to-large companies, according to the same Clutch survey.

These channels’ popularity derives from the number of users on the platforms and the types of content the users favor. First, businesses that want to reach more customers, get their content in front of as many people as possible, and improve their brand image, have to be in the same place as their target audience. For example, Facebook has nearly two billion active monthly users and Twitter has 310 million.

Second, when it comes to content users consume the most, video tops the list, which explains YouTube’s popularity.

“YouTube is the second largest search engine and is owned by Google, so it influences your SEO. Video is taking up more bandwidth on the Internet,” says Jeff Gibbard, President and Chief Strategist of True Voice Media, a social media marketing agency. “[Video] is increasingly supporting businesses’ content strategies or being used as a content medium in place of writing and images.”
